深入了解DLL文件:定义、作用及处理方法全解析

  在使用Windows操作系统的过程中,大家可能会遇到各种各样的文件格式。其中,dll文件就是一个比较特殊的存在。可能很多朋友在安装软件或游戏时,看到提示某个dll文件缺失,就有点懵了。那这个dll文件到底是什么?我们又该如何打开它呢?今天就来聊聊关于dll文件的一些知识和处理方法。

  首先,我们得弄清楚dll文件的定义和作用。dll是“Dynamic Link Library”的缩写,翻译过来就是动态链接库。它的主要作用是存放一些程序可以共享的代码和数据。这样,多个程序可以调用同一个dll文件中的功能,而不需要各自再去重复编写相同的代码。这不仅节省了磁盘空间,也提高了程序的运行效率。

  可能有朋友会想,既然dll文件是用来供其他程序调用的,那我能不能直接打开它呢?其实,dll文件并不是像文档那样可以直接打开和编辑的。它是由编程语言编写而成的,通常是以二进制形式存在。换句话说,dll文件的内容是计算机可以理解的机器语言,而不是我们易于阅读的文本形式。所以,我们不能像打开Word文档或PDF文件那样直接打开dll文件。

  如果你尝试双击一个dll文件,系统通常会给你一个提示,告诉你无法打开这个文件。这是正常情况,因为dll文件本身是没有用户界面的。它们的存在是为了被其他程序调用,而不是直接被用户操作。

  那么,遇到dll文件缺失的问题该怎么办呢?首先,我们需要确认这个dll文件是哪个程序所需要的。一般来说,安装软件或游戏时,如果提示某个dll文件缺失,通常是因为该程序在运行时找不到它依赖的dll文件。这时候,我们可以尝试以下几种方法来解决问题。

  一种常见的方法是重新安装出问题的软件。很多时候,软件在安装过程中会自动将所需的dll文件拷贝到系统的正确位置。如果某个dll文件丢失了,重新安装通常可以解决问题。在安装之前,建议先卸载原来的软件,这样可以避免可能的冲突。

  如果重新安装软件无效,下一步可以尝试从可信的来源下载缺失的dll文件。有些网站提供dll文件的下载服务,但一定要注意安全性,因为从不明来源下载的文件可能带有病毒或其他恶意软件。在下载dll文件时,最好选择官方网站或知名的技术论坛,这样安全性会更有保障。

  下载完dll文件后,你需要将它放置在正确的目录中。一般情况下,dll文件需要放在与程序相同的目录下,或者放在C:\Windows\System32(对于64位系统则是C:\Windows\SysWOW64)这样的系统文件夹中。放置完成后,重启计算机,然后再尝试运行该程序,看问题是否解决。

  当然,还有一种方法是使用系统自带的工具来修复dll文件的问题。如果你使用的是Windows 10,可以尝试使用“系统文件检查器”(SFC)。打开命令提示符(以管理员身份),输入sfc /scannow,然后按回车。系统会自动扫描并修复损坏或者丢失的系统文件,包括dll文件。这种方法简单方便,不需要额外下载文件。

  有些朋友可能会接触到一些工具软件,声称可以修复或恢复dll文件。这些软件有时确实能帮助解决问题,但也可能存在安全隐患。在使用这些工具之前,建议先查阅一些用户评价,确保它们的可靠性。

  说到这里,可能有些朋友会觉得dll文件真的好麻烦。其实,了解dll文件的作用和处理方法后,我们在使用电脑时就能更从容了。记住,dll文件不是我们直接去打开和使用的,而是为其他程序提供支持的“幕后英雄”。当你遇到dll文件的问题时,保持冷静,按照上述方法逐步排查和解决,通常都能找到合适的方法。

  最后,给大家一个小建议,平时养成定期备份系统和重要文件的习惯,这样在遇到问题时就能更快地恢复到正常状态。虽然dll文件的问题让人头疼,但只要我们掌握了一定的技巧,很多问题都能迎刃而解。希望今天的分享能帮到你,让你在面对dll文件时不再感到无助。

本文来源:https://cjddsb.com/news/602702.html
留言与评论(共有 0 条评论)
   
验证码: